Yoruba Girl Names Starting With A [A] Aanuoluwapo (The mercy of the Lord is abundant) Aarinola (The centre of wealth) Abiodun (Born into celebration) Abidemi (Born before my arrival) Abisodun (Born into celebration) Abimbola (Born to meet wealth) Abimbare (Born into goodness) Abiola (Born into wealth) Abisola (Born into wealth) In ancient times, the names were found by divination performed by traditional Ifa priests, called Babalawo locally. Please note that not all de" means "crown". Modern or Christian parents use Christian forms of traditional names, while Muslim Yoruba parents give Arabic names with Yoruba phonetics to their children. As per the Yoruba custom, Yoruba kids are named in a ceremony that is held seven days after their birth. Ade means 'crown, Matchless; Unique; One who is exclusive and has no equivalent.
